Krolas
Krolas, Abyss-born guardian, forged in fire and war, defied his nature to choose light, becoming protector of the fragil
In the deepest wounds of the Abyss, where flame flowed like a living sea, something clawed its way into being.
Krolas did not cry out. He tore himself free.
There was no mother. No voice. Only ascent.
He climbed—through fire, through time—his body hardening, his will sharpening into something unbreakable. He was not fallen, not chosen.
He was… a flaw.
At the Gates of Hell, he stood watch. Souls came screaming. He did not move. His wings cast shadow. His axe rested in silence.
He endured.

The Prophecy
Eons passed. Empires above turned to dust.
Then something approached.
Not damned. Not broken.
The air recoiled as it spoke:
“In the days of Saints… your time will come, Demon.”
Krolas did not answer.
But the words remained—etched into flame, carried in screams, burned into his mind.

The Final War
Stillness died when Heaven fell upon Hell.
Fire met light. Steel met judgment.
Krolas stepped from his post.
On the battlefield, he was ruin. His axe erased demons in a single sweep.
Then—he faltered.
A human.
Broken. Bleeding.
Alive.
He lifted her without thought, cradling something fragile in hands made only for destruction.
The voice returned.
“Krolas! Even the Father sees you! Your first step upon His world—and you choose good!”
The war dimmed around him.
“CHOOSE, KROLAS—BORN OF THE ABYSS!”
For the first time—
He hesitated.

The Choice
He had never been given a path.
Only purpose.
Until now.
The woman in his arms breathed faintly. Around him, war raged—but he saw only her.
One life.
And it mattered.
Something shifted within him—not fire, not fury.
Choice.
His grip steadied—not to destroy, but to protect.
His axe lowered.
Krolas turned—not toward Hell, but toward the light.
And in that step-
Therefore if any man be in Christ, he is a new Creature: old things are passed away; behold, all things are become new".
The prophecy was fulfilled.
